THE SEA CLIFF LANDMARKS ASSOCIATION PRESENTS: "ANITA PERMIT" NEEDS A PERMIT

Picture
Wednesday, March 30
7:30 at the SCYC


The Sea Cliff Landmarks Association (SCLA) is sponsoring a presentation to provide information to residents, especially those who are somewhat new to the Village, about the Village Boards and the permitting process.  Ten years ago the SCLA had a well received event with the same purpose. The presentation will include a panel made up of the chairs (or other members, if a chair is not available) of Zoning, Planning, ARB, Landmarks Preservation and the Tree Commission.  In the first part of the program, each chair will make a presentation about how his or her Board or Commission works, when it meets, and its authority.  

Come follow our fictional resident, Anita Permit, the owner of a small Victorian residence built around 1880 and remodeled around 1915 who wants to make substantial changes to her home, as her permit request winds through the Village boards.
